Lagos State University (LASU) students today gave their Vice Chancellor, Prof. Olanrewaju Fagbohun, riot as a birthday gift, a gift it will take time for him to forget in his lifetime.

According to Lasgidi Online source in the school, the Student Union Governemnt (SUG) election was supposed to hold yesterday but was postponed till today by the Independent Electoral Commission (IEC) commissioner due to bad internet connection as it is an online election.

Eventually, as the students tried voting today, almost 15 to 20% of students were rejected by the system saying they can't vote again as their matric number have been used to vote before.

That means, the election server was hacked and used for this illegal act behind the students back, the election organizers was just making fool of the students.

The students then marched to the VC's office which today happened to be his birthday, he came out and told them to come back by 4pm, the students came and noticed that he was not in the office.

The students then started protesting in the school, they locked the school gate so that the VC will not go out not knowing that he has left the school before 4pm.

The students eventually spoilt many things in the school and said they don't want e-voting again.

I have said it before and will say it again. A big brand is a big brand ooo! Dstv is experience and knows the Nigerian market wella, besides they are a company with deep pocket. Have you wondered why HITV died? HItV hijacked the right for EPL in Nigeria for a season and left dstv by surprise but what did dstv do?

They endured that one year and only showed selected matches but not all big games. Guess what dstv did? Before that same season ended, they purchased the right for 5 yrs straights running from a fresh season becos of their deep pocket. They crippled HITV. It's not as if both of them can't show it at the same time, of cos if both does people will still buy HITV cos it's cheaper but what I think is that both are using the same source to air live games, so only one of them can sir it as a means of protecting their brand. If you must also show it, you will buy the right from them and they will only give you selected games. Not all games! They paid HITV in their own coin.

This was what buried HITV! So when star times came with their own 1,000 naira subscription, what did multichoice do? They launch a new product in GOTV that will play in that lower league to tackle star times becos obviously DSTV is premium brand and can't be selling at same price with star times. So all they needed to do was bring some Kool channels from DSTV to GOTV and pay less to watch it. So ordinarily, people still wanna watch epl (super sport select 1 &2), watch CNN, Africa magic (yoruba, igbo & hausa) etc. GOTV does not even have to sell at same rate with star time as they are slightly expensive, yet star times can't take GOTV out of the market. In a few years time star times may shut down if their profit isn't taking care of their expenses. This is trade!

So let's see their reaction to TSTV. As a sales manager in a multinational brand in Nigeria, I know they will react and that's to probably slightly reduce price of dstv subscription or introduce some new exciting features to their lower bouquets, make their dstv decorder cheaper or to do an upgrade GOTV in terms of channels to compete with TSTV. I'm sure GOTV will come with some Kool stuff to match TSTV cos that GOTV is their weapon to fight off competition when it comes to pricing. TSTV must be ready ooo!

To out class dstv in Nigeria will be hard. TSTV must find a way to rival super sports, Africa magic, CNN if they want to stay very long and also win the market share.

From the list of their proposed channels TSTV can compete but what features will their decorder give you? What is that new thing you can get from outside dstv? They must address that too.
